Competitive Moat

GEN possesses a strong intangible asset moat, primarily through its trusted brand identity in cybersecurity, built over decades with products like Norton 360 and LifeLock. This brand loyalty creates high switching costs for consumers, as users are often reluctant to change security providers once they have established trust. Over the next 5-10 years, this moat is likely to remain durable as cybersecurity continues to be a critical concern for consumers and businesses alike. However, emerging competition from companies like CrowdStrike and McAfee, which are gaining traction with innovative cybersecurity solutions, represents a noteworthy threat to GEN's market share.

Growth Engine

Future revenue growth for GEN will stem from an expanding TAM driven by heightened awareness of cyber threats, which is projected to grow significantly over the coming years. The company is poised to capitalize on this growth through geographic expansion into under-penetrated markets in Asia and Latin America, as well as through the introduction of new product lines that enhance its service offerings. While GEN has historically relied on organic growth, strategic acquisitions could further bolster its market position, especially as it seeks to integrate complementary technologies. Current trends indicate that GEN is gaining market share, particularly in the consumer segment, where demand for identity theft protection is surging.
